Ordinary Lifespan of Dental Implants
When considering oral implants, one of the crucial questions is their life expectancy. Usually, you can anticipate dental implants to last anywhere from 10 to 15 years, and lots of also last a life time with proper care. Unlike all-natural teeth, implants don't experience degeneration, which contributes to their longevity.
Nonetheless, it's necessary to preserve great dental health and keep up with regular oral check outs to ensure they stay in good condition.
The titanium message that integrates with your jawbone is unbelievably long lasting, supplying a solid foundation for the dental implant crown. Given that the products utilized in oral implants are designed to endure day-to-day deterioration, you won't have to stress over them breaking or ending up being harmed like natural teeth.
That said, specific elements such as your overall health and wellness, way of living, and dental hygiene behaviors can influence for how long your implants last. If you smoke or have certain medical problems, you might experience a shorter lifespan.

Maintenance for Durable Implants
Maintaining your oral implants is necessary for ensuring their longevity and ideal function. Initially, you ought to stay with a strenuous oral hygiene routine. Brush your teeth twice a day with a soft-bristle tooth brush and non-abrasive tooth paste to stay clear of damaging the dental implant surface.
Do not neglect to floss daily, as it aids eliminate food particles and plaque that can bring about gum illness.
Regular dental examinations are additionally vital. Set up affordable dentist near me and examinations a minimum of two times a year. Your dental professional can monitor the health of your gums and the stability of the implants, dealing with any kind of concerns before they escalate.
Furthermore, bear in mind your diet regimen. Avoid hard or sticky foods that can emphasize your implants. If you grind your teeth, consider putting on a nightguard to protect your dental work.
